Mathematical Assessment of the Effects of Carriers

In this research work, we modified the work of Moffat et al (2014) to incorporate treatment in the dynamics of the disease. We studied the modified model to investigatethe effect of treatment on the dynamics of the infection. The existence and stability of a disease-free equilibrium state of modified model was also established and was found to be locally asymptotically stable. The basic reproduction number R_0that governs the disease transmission was computed by the next generation operator method. A sensitivity analysis of the parameter of the model was carried out using R_0.From the analysis, it was found that parametersβ, p and πhave highimpacts on R_0 and should be targeted by intervention strategies.Numerical experiments using published data show that treatment can be effective in reducing the number of infected people as well as the number of carriers. The sensitivity analysis of the model parameters, using R]_0 also indicates that the number of carriers have high impact on the dynamics of the disease.
